About Peddamallepalle

According to Census 2011 information the location code or village code of Peddamallepalle village is 595038. Peddamallepalle village is located in Yellanur mandal of Anantapur district in Andhra Pradesh, India. It is situated 5km away from sub-district headquarter Yellanur (tehsildar office) and 75km away from district headquarter Anantapur. As per 2009 stats, Peddamallepalli is the gram panchayat of Peddamallepalle village.

The total geographical area of village is 1125 hectares. Peddamallepalle has a total population of 1,189 peoples, out of which male population is 595 while female population is 594. Literacy rate of peddamallepalle village is 58.12% out of which 69.92% males and 46.30% females are literate. There are about 316 houses in peddamallepalle village.

Tadpatri is nearest town to peddamallepalle for all major economic activities, which is approximately 21km away.
